**Ticket: Payroll export drift — WageWeaver**

Hey, welcome aboard! Quick context: WageWeaver's export job recently switched from the old fixed-width format to the new delimited one for the Thornbury payroll bureau. Problem is, the prod config drifted — two of the four export workers are still emitting fixed-width, so the bureau's intake is bouncing roughly half our files. Nothing's lost, just stuck in retry. Your task: align all workers to the new format settings. For reference, the correct configuration values are listed below.

service settings:
[istax]
port = 9090
team = sormir
host = istax.ferradyn.corp
region = central-2
access_code = ac_447e33
timeout_ms = 250

**Action item (P2): Stabilize Forgeline factory seeds**

During the Oakmere incident, plugin test suites failed because Forgeline's test-data factory generated overlapping sequence IDs under parallel runs. Plugin authors must not rely on implicit seed ordering. We will ship a deterministic seeding API in the next minor release; until then, pin factory versions and pass explicit seeds. Migration notes, examples, and the deprecation timeline are documented on the page below.

operations page: https://jenkins.torvadyn.local/build/deploy/display/pages/611247f0a622ae80

Q: Why does the Kestrelstore bloom filter occasionally let through lookups for keys that don't exist? A: That's expected — bloom filters permit false positives by design, currently tuned to about 1%. Those misses hit the backing store but return quickly. We resize the filter during the monthly compaction window; no action needed unless the false-positive rate drifts above 2%. Sizing math and current metrics are on the page below.

runbook for tagug-hafog: https://jira.lumiclabs.internal/projects/pages/pages/9773c0d8

Welcome to the Cobaltine admin dashboard team. Dark mode is token-driven: never hardcode hex values, always use the semantic palette in the theme package. Components must pass both contrast checks in CI. Toggle state lives in user preferences, not local storage. Legacy pages under /reports are exempt until Q3. The complete theming guide, with token tables and examples, lives here.

dashboard of kafog-yagap = https://confluence.lumiclabs.internal/browse/display/display/pages